Fabrication of conductive micro electrodes in diamond bulk using pulsed Bessel beams

High-quality, in-bulk conductive graphitic microelectrodes are fabricated perpendicular to the surface of a 500 μm thick monocrystalline CVD diamond sample using pulsed Bessel beams. With 12o cone angle beam, different pulse parameters explored optimize wires which written without translation. The quality electrodes and their electrical structural properties have been analysed through current-voltage characterization micro-Raman spectroscopy. We found that higher duration favours better conductivity while energy has an optimum value for same. This trend is confirmed by presence amounts graphitic-like sp2 bonded carbon revealed spectra in configurations. Using suitable writing parameters, we able create with resistivity 0.04 Ω cm, which, best our knowledge, one lowest values ever reported literature case laser micromachining.
